A square rug has an area 66 ft2. Write the side length as a square root. Then decide if the side length is a rational number.

Answer:

sqrt66

Explanation:

Area of a square is

A = s^2

Here, the area is 66.

66 = s^2

Squareroot both sides to solve.

sqrt66 = s

The side of the square is sqrt66 ft.

This number, sqrt66 is not a rational number because 66 is not a perfect square. Sqrt64 is 8, sqrt81 is 9. But sqrt66 is 8.1240384046 (continuing, neverending, never repeating decimal)

That is not rational.
